基于APDM模型的WebGIS信息管理系统的设计与实现

【摘要】 目前我国已经拥有数万公里的输油输气管道,这些油气管道工程建设投入了巨额资金,从设计、制造、到施工都采取了严格的科学管理措施,但由于石油和天然气有着易燃、易爆,长输管道途径地区广、地质、社会条件多变等特点,且影响管道安全性的因素很多(例如:管道运行期间第三方破坏、打孔盗油、腐蚀穿孔、自然灾害、误操作或管道设计施工遗留的缺陷、损伤等任何一种因素都可能引发严重的管道事故,造成人员伤亡和财产损失),因此对长输油气管道进行管道数据完整性管理及风险评价是非常重要的。基于怎样更好的管理长输管道的目的,本文对设计和如何开发一个实用而且完善的WebGis信息管理系统进行了研究和讨论。系统采用浏览器界面/服务器(B/S)的架构进行设计,利用JAVA语言进行开发,使用Orcale10g数据库进行数据存储,借助长输管道APDM数据模型进行管道数据逻辑关系处理。系统的主要功能包括地图浏览、管道相关信息管理、管道定线图展示、文档管理以及地图的打印输出等几个部分,分为系统登录、地图浏览、管道管理、风险区域管理、站场信息管理、管道定线图、文档管理、打印输出和系统管理等九大模块。本次设计针对目前长输管道管理的具体情况的了解分析,以用户实际需求为依据,进行了详细的需求分析,再结合自身的管理经验,从用户的角度来完善整个系统设计。最后,根据设计开发实现的信息管理系统虽然大部分符合实际需求,但还有一些部分功能需要在以后的学习中进行继续完善。
